Understanding Various Karate Styles



When you start exploring karate, understanding the different styles can substantially boost your training experience. Each design has one-of-a-kind methods, philosophies, and concentrates.

For instance, Shotokan emphasizes powerful strikes and straight movements, while Goju-Ryu mixes tough and soft techniques, including circular activities. If you prefer a more fluid strategy, consider Wado-Ryu, which focuses on evasion and consistency.



Kyokushin, on the other hand, is known for its full-contact sparring and strenuous training routine. As you review your rate of interests and goals, think of what reverberates with you most.

Whether you seek self-defense, fitness, or technique, picking a style that lines up with your goals will certainly keep you motivated and engaged. Study classes to experience these styles firsthand and find what fits you best.

Examining Instructors and Training Environments



As you look for the best karate courses, evaluating teachers and training environments is essential for your success and convenience.

Beginning by observing the teachers' credentials and experience. A certified teacher shouldn't only possess proficiency in martial arts yet likewise have strong teaching abilities. Try to find a person that connects clearly and reveals genuine rate of interest in their trainees' progression.

Next off, inspect the training atmosphere. Is the dojo clean, organized, and risk-free? Take into consideration the class size; smaller courses typically allow for more customized interest.

Take notice of the atmosphere-- does it feel welcoming and supportive? Last but not least, don't hesitate to ask present trainees about their experiences. Their insights can give useful information to help you make the very best decision for your martial arts journey.
